There is no rail link to DTW; the airport is 18 miles southwest of downtown Detroit. SMART bus Route 261 provides a slow connection ($2), but ride-share or car is standard for most travelers. Ride-shares from downtown cost $30–45.Driving is the primary mode: I-94 and I-275 are the main expressways. Economy parking is well-organized with frequent shuttles. For Windsor, Ontario arrivals, the airport connects via I-75 and the Ambassador Bridge or DRIC tunnel.

DTW to GRB Flight Duration and Schedule
Nonstop flight time from DTW to GRB is about 1 hours 27 minutes gate to gate. The route covers a distance of 287 miles (461 km). There are approximately 59 weekly flights outbound and 74 return, totaling 133 flights per week in both directions.
Connecting Options and Alternatives
1-stop connecting options are also available, commonly via Chicago O'Hare, Minneapolis–Saint Paul and Hartsfield Jackson Atlanta. Two-stop connections are also available via intermediate hubs.
